Ace Up Your Sleeve
MEANING: Powerful secret weapon or advantage
Today we deep dive why when we say ace up your sleeve. We are really saying you have a advantage,secret weapon, or useful information.
Seventh Page
MEANING: Powerful secret weapon or advantage
Today we deep dive why when we say ace up your sleeve. We are really saying you have a advantage,secret weapon, or useful information.
MEANING: To rain very hard
Today we deep dive why when we say it is raining cats and dogs.. We are really saying a major storm is currently ongoing. We will also see todays usage of this idiom and explore other rain idioms.
MEANING: To keep a secret
Today we deep dive why when we say keep it under your hat. We are really saying keep it a secret. We will also see todays usage of this idiom and explore other hat idioms.
MEANING: Getting information from a reliable source
Today we deep dive why when we say I got it from the horses mouth. We are really saying got information from a reliable source. We will also see todays usage of this idiom and explore other horse idioms.
MEANING: More then one way to do something
Today we deep dive why when we mean.There is more then one way to do something. We say. More Then One Way To Skin The Cat. We will also see todays usage of this idiom and find if it has changed at all over the years.